Ebay cai for Lancers
Tested the intake with the G-Tech today. Because of many people's skepticism, I'll lay out the testing procedures. All tests were done with meter at perfect zero. Road tested with no decline or accent. I only tested 0-60 and 1/4 mile time. Horsepower testing don't mean jack, too controversial. This is what came up with in a series of 3 tests for each result.
1st run 0-60......................... 9.2 (hard time getting 1-2 shift right)
2nd run 0-60........................8.59 (best launch)
3rd run 0-60.........................8.69 (too much spin)
1st run 1/4...........................16.74 @ 83.2mph
2nd run 1/4..........................16.62 @ 85.7mph
3rd run 1/4...........................16.45 @ 85.1mph
Take it for what you will. I tried my best to keep things accurate. My mods are only cai and front and rear strut bars. Hopefully traction will increase when my Eibachs come in next week. I enjoyed the testing, but not beating my daily driver. At least this can be used as a baseline.
